Summary:This study explores the provisions relating to exceptions to the rule contained in Act No. 5 of 1999 in accordance with article 51 of Act No. 5 / 1999 on prohibition of monopolistic practices and unfair business competition. The study is intended for philosophical reasons, as well as legal reasons that State Owned Enterprises as known as Badan Usaha Milik Negara (BUMN) are exempted from the regulation of Act No. 5/1999. In addition, this study also looks at politics (legal philosophy) in terms of establishing the legal provisions of article 51 of Act No. 5 / 1999. The study was a normative study in which this research will focus on assessment and evaluation of secondary data which includes the study of legal principles, the purpose of law, and legal norms, as well as the elements and factors associated with the exceptions in Article 51 of Law No. 5 / 1999. This study focuses on library research / literature research, and as a supporter of secondary and tertiary data and then conducted field research also aims to complement the information / data needed in conducting the analysis. The results showed that the monopoly granted to the State Owned Enterprises by state through government has not given yet to review the specific criteria to avoid the events that go hand in hand and create the paradox of political law (Legal philosophy) from Law No. 5 / 1999 which produces a positive effect or benefit to entrepreneurs from outside impact and negative or less impartial benefit Indonesian businessmen when granting such rights is not accompanied with the supervision by the competent institutions.
